Job Description

Provide urgent and critical care in the Emergency Room department in a highly regarded hospital located in Converse, TX. This contract position offers an opportunity to work a 13-week assignment supporting an established team dedicated to exceptional patient care in a fast-paced ER setting.

Responsibilities

  • Deliver comprehensive emergency nursing care, including procedures such as conscious sedation, intubations, behavioral health watches, sepsis management, stroke interventions (including TPA administration), and chest pain alerts
  • Document patient information accurately using the Meditech system
  • Float between units as per facility policy, demonstrating flexibility in patient care coverage
  • Collaborate effectively within a multidisciplinary team to provide optimal patient outcomes
  • Comply with hospital policies regarding dress code, attendance, and professional conduct

Qualifications & Experience

  • Active Texas RN license (temporary licenses will not be accepted)
  • Minimum 2+ years of experience in an Emergency Room setting
  • Required certifications: PALS or ENPC, ACLS, BLS, TNCC, and NIHSS
  • Preferred: Certified Emergency Nurse (CEN) and Meditech experience
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ills essential

Shift Details

  • 7:00 AM to 7:30 PM and/or 7:00 PM to 7:30 AM shifts
  • Every other weekend required
  • 36 guaranteed hours per week
